Breaking Down the Features of Steelex Spiral Planer Blades Set of 3 for W1724

Specifications

The Steelex Spiral Planer Blades Set of 3 for W1724 comes as a pack of three individual blades. These are specifically manufactured from high-speed steel (HSS), a material known for its hardness and ability to retain a sharp edge at high temperatures. They are designed to fit the spiral knife system of the W1724 15″ Planer with Cabinet Stand, ensuring a precise fit.

A key feature is the inclusion of an alignment tang on each blade. This small, raised protrusion aids in correctly orienting and seating the blade within the planer head. The flexible nature of these blades is also noteworthy; it helps them conform to minor imperfections and resist chipping, contributing to a smoother cut and increased longevity.

Performance & Functionality

The primary function of these blades is to deliver a clean, smooth cut on wood. The Steelex Spiral Planer Blades Set of 3 for W1724 excels at this task. The spiral cutter head design, which these blades are part of, offers a distinct advantage over traditional straight knives. Each knife makes a very small cut, resulting in a superior finish that drastically reduces the need for subsequent sanding.

Breaking Down the Features of Camco Drinking Water Hose

Specifications

The Camco Drinking Water Hose is designed with user needs in mind, and its specifications reflect this. It is constructed from heavy-duty, NSF-certified materials, ensuring it’s safe for potable water contact. This designation is crucial, as it guarantees the absence of harmful chemicals like lead and BPA that can leach into your water supply.

The hose features crush-resistant construction, which allows it to withstand being stepped on or driven over without immediate failure, a common occurrence in busy outdoor environments. Its bright blue color is not just aesthetic; it serves as a clear visual indicator that this is the dedicated drinking water hose, distinct from any garden hoses you might use for other purposes.

Breaking Down the Features of Edge Mate Edge Mate Pro Home & Garden Tool

Specifications

The Edge Mate Edge Mate Pro Home & Garden Tool is designed with user convenience and efficiency in mind. It features a 7.75-inch handle, providing a comfortable and secure grip for most users, regardless of hand size. This length is crucial for maintaining consistent pressure and control during the sharpening process.

A key aspect of its versatility lies in its interchangeable cartridges. It comes equipped with an anvil cartridge, specifically engineered for blades that are sharpened on both sides at the same angle. This is ideal for a vast majority of common tools like knives, scissors, and pruners.

Additionally, it includes a bypass cartridge, which is designed for blades that are sharpened on only one side. This caters to specialized tools, ensuring that the correct sharpening angle is maintained for optimal results. The manufacturer is Edge Mate, and the product is sold as a single unit.

These specifications matter because they directly influence the tool’s effectiveness and its range of applications. The dual-cartridge system means you’re not limited to just one type of blade, making it a genuinely versatile solution for a home and garden toolkit. The 7.75-inch handle ensures that you have enough leverage to apply the necessary pressure without discomfort, and the sturdy construction of the cartridges means they should hold their alignment for consistent sharpening.

Breaking Down the Features of Lansky Lawn & Garden Sharpener

Specifications

The Lansky Lawn & Garden Sharpener is constructed from a medium (280) grit abrasive material, designed specifically for its task. Its large size is a key feature, allowing it to efficiently cover the broad surfaces of garden tools like mower blades, axes, shovels, and machetes. It has no integrated handle, which necessitates careful handling but offers greater flexibility in adapting to different tool shapes and angles. The stone’s composition is dense and uniform, ensuring consistent abrasive action throughout its use.

The 280 grit designation signifies its role as a workhorse sharpener, capable of quickly removing material and establishing a working edge. This medium grit is ideal for restoring dull tools rather than fine-tuning a razor-sharp finish, which is appropriate for the demanding nature of garden implements. The stone’s generous dimensions mean fewer passes are required to sharpen larger tools, saving time and effort. Its handle-less design, while requiring more dexterity, allows it to conform to curves and awkward edges that might be inaccessible with a handled stone.
